MSI GX780 Sandy Bridge Notebook with SteelSeries Backlight Keyboard
by Sze | Filed under Laptop
MSI introduces the GX780 17-inch notebook powered by Sandy Bridge processor and equipped with SteelSeries’ made-for-gamer LED backlight keyboard that offers 1,000 color combinations, 5 scenario modes, support for simultaneous pressing of 10 keys and the so-called “Golden Triangle” layout that is ideal for gaming.

Like the GT680, the GX780 is boosted by Intel’s Core i7-2630QM 2GHz processor. It packs up to 16GB of RAM, a NVIDIA GeForce GT555M with 1GB GDDR RAM, up to dual 750GB hard drives and a DVD SuperMulti burner or Blu-ray drive. The notebook comes with a 17.3-inch 1920×1080 or 1600×900 LED-backlit display and is also equipped with Sound by Dynaudio, THX TruStudio Pro and 2.1-channel speakers. Other features include 720p HD webcam, multi-in-one card reader, Bluetooth 3.0, WiFi 802.11b/g/n, HDMI output, USB 3.0 port and an eSATA port.
The exterior design of the GX780, as MSI mentioned, combines the classic, succinct appearance of a limousine with the aerodynamic contour of a spacecraft creating a low-key composure but powerful image. The black casing of the GX780 is specially covered with brushed aluminum with a silver MSI logo.
